SN 140 moments: No. 49 - Billie Jean King dominates Bobby Riggs in 1973 Battle of the Sexes
How big was the "Battle of the Sexes"? Ninety million people tuned in worldwide and 30,000 came to the Houston Astrodome to watch 29-year-old and 1972 World No. 1 Billie Jean King face 55-year-old and ...
In the dress (now in the Smithsonian collections), on September 20, 1973, Billie Jean King crushed Bobby Riggs with her serve and volley game, winning the match 6-4, 6-3, 6-3. Focus on Sport/Getty ...
